What is a Sash Window?
Before delving into repair quotes, it's necessary to comprehend what a sash window is. A sash window consists of one or more movable panels, or "sashes," that hold glass. Typically, these sashes can slide vertically, making them functional yet aesthetically pleasing. These windows are frequently found in Victorian and Georgian architecture, yet they remain a sought-after option in modern homes.
Common Issues That Require Sash Window Repair
Sash windows, despite their beauty, are prone to numerous concerns, including:
Drafts and Air Leakage: Over time, the seals around the sashes can degrade.Rotting Wood: Exposure to moisture can result in rot, compromising the stability of the window frame.Broken Glass: Whether due to storms or mishaps, broken glass is a typical problem.Sticking or Jamming: Sashes that end up being painted shut or deformed can trigger operational problems.Loose or Damaged Ropes and Weights: Sash windows depend on a system of ropes and weights to operate properly; these can wear out gradually.Factors Affecting Sash Window Repair Quotes
When it comes to repair quotes, numerous factors can influence the last cost. Here are some things to remember:
Extent of Damage: Minor repairs will obviously cost less compared to comprehensive repair work that might include replacing whole sashes or frames.
Products Used: The type of wood or glass utilized for the repair can considerably affect the quote. More resilient products normally come at a higher price.
Labor Costs: Labor costs can differ based upon the competence of the specialist and the complexity of the repairs needed.
Place: Regional expenses and demand can also affect pricing. Urban locations may have greater labor costs compared to rural regions.
Ease of access: If the windows are in hard-to-reach areas or need additional scaffolding, that may increase labor costs.
Average Cost of Sash Window Repairs
To offer a clearer photo, we've compiled a table detailing typical costs connected with common sash window repair work:
Repair TypeTypical Cost (₤)Estimated Time (Hours)Draft Sealing100 - 2001 - 2Wood Rot Repair200 - 5002 - 4Glass Replacement150 - 3001 - 3Sash Restoration300 - 8003 - 8Ropes and Weights Replacement100 - 2501 - 2
Note: Costs may differ by place and contractor.
Getting Accurate Sash Window Repair Quotes
When looking for quotes for sash window repairs, follow these pointers to ensure precision and avoid surprises:
Get Multiple Quotes: Always acquire a minimum of three quotes from different contractors to compare prices and services.
Inquire About Details: Ask for a breakdown of expenses to understand what you're spending for. This will assist you evaluate whether the quote is reasonable.
Examine Reviews and References: Look for specialists with excellent reviews and request for references to evaluate quality and reliability.
Request a Site Visit: A specialist should preferably check the windows personally to offer a more precise quote.
Clarify Warranty and Guarantees: Understand what warranties or warranties are used on the repair work.

Can I repair sash windows myself?
While small issues like sealing drafts can be DIY projects, it's suggested to seek advice from a professional for substantial repair work, especially with glass replacement or structural damage.
How typically should I have my sash windows inspected?
It's recommended to have your sash windows checked every few years, particularly if they reveal indications of wear or if you reside in a region with extreme climate condition.
Is it less expensive to repair or replace sash windows?
Repair is generally more affordable than replacement but depends on the degree of the damage. Examining the cost of repair work versus the cost of brand-new windows is important in making a choice.
Are there energy-efficient alternatives for sash windows?
Yes, modern secondary glazing options are readily available that can boost the energy performance of sash windows while protecting their look.
